btw. If you want to create what Tweak had done,
Do the following steps..:

How to create "Tweaks Custom Quick Launch", for Dummys (or for the ones with "Computer ADD")


1. Open Folder called
SystemDrive:\Users(documents and settings)\***\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Quick Launch

Where *** is your User accounts name

For Example - C:\Users\Ed\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Quick Launch

Posted Image



Alternatively you can do the Following steps shown on the Image below

Posted Image


2. Now in this "Quick Launch" folder, create a folder with the Name you Like, for example "X64BIT.NET"

Posted Image


3. Now go ahead and open your Folder

4. Create or Copy-paste the shortcuts you want into This Folder "in our created X64BIT.NET"..

Posted Image

Posted Image


5. Fiuh Posted Image, almost there...

Unlock your Windows Taskbar by right clicking on it, and unselecting "Lock The Taskbar" button

Posted Image

When taskbar is Unlocked, you should see that new unseen "Draggers" appeared..

Posted Image


Drag the 2nd Dragger from the left, to right, so that your created folder "?X64BIT.NET", becomes hidden

Posted Image

Now when you Hit Show Hidden quick launch buttons Button Posted Image,
you should see That our created X64BIT.NET folder has small Arrow in the right, put your mouse cursor over it, and Wuila, you have your Own "Advanced" quick launch Folders, Hehe :RJsPC: ..

Posted Image


Enjoy
